Output 63bb2200a5db686dc2a053d04652384e8d6b0d439712075028826442d34db791:0

value
4428996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f3f4e6819caf888d23bdf08af4702cdc8060b73e OP_EQUALVERIFY OP_CHECKSIG
address
1PEvabT48NPeagEVLLJ4J1pnsJaoxV7Xnx
transaction
63bb2200a5db686dc2a053d04652384e8d6b0d439712075028826442d34db791
spent
true